Police didn’t have to go far to find and arrest a man in a Montana bank robbery.
The 45-year-old suspect was sitting in the bank lobby, apparently waiting for officers, according to Butte-Silver Bow Sheriff Ed Lester.
“It appears the suspect was waiting for police arrival and he was arrested without further incident,” Lester said in a news release.
The Butte man’s name wasn’t disclosed.
No weapons were involved in the Jan. 7 incident at a Wells Fargo Bank branch in Butte, Lester said.
